Transaction 9895edd611164e3926a1ecd3c279d531f8475c271dbc2c868f7df9651fac14bd

1 Input
2 Outputs
  • 9895edd611164e3926a1ecd3c279d531f8475c271dbc2c868f7df9651fac14bd:0
  • value  1221023
    address  2NEmqJeXMknJMJSkNQuNEF2K3zZ9ESyF5Kj
  • 9895edd611164e3926a1ecd3c279d531f8475c271dbc2c868f7df9651fac14bd:1
  • value  3047764549
    address  2NEj6XQ7QVRZfbfhQ9qsmqDGjATyG3B7t1D